CAPA 13 - Emotional Intelligence & Professional Development
Course Description
This course will provide students with a better understanding of how emotions and personality influence workplace effectiveness and the achievement of personal and organizational goals. Students will be introduced to a number of important strategies for managers, including stress management, conflict resolution, decision making, team building, and change management. Strategies for integrating continuous learning into one’s work ethic and establishing networks are emphasized, as students learn to become more effective members or their organizations and communities by applying a holistic understanding of both their relationship to their emotions as well as their relationship with others.
Upon successful completion of the course, learners will be able to:
Recognize how personality and emotional dynamics factor into decision-making processes.
Manage personal stress and conflict in the workplace and deal with difficult decisions.
Demonstrate positive personal attributes that will contribute to a team approach in the workplace.
Support people’s efforts and contributions through words and actions.
Encourage and promote a safe environment for staff to exchange and share ideas.
Develop and maintain positive networks and relationships.
Evaluate own personal and emotional performance.
